The cheapest way to get from Cleethorpes to The O2 Arena is to bus which costs £28 - £60 and takes 7h 33m.
The fastest way to get from Cleethorpes to The O2 Arena is to drive which takes 3h 19m and costs £40 - £65.
No, there is no direct train from Cleethorpes to The O2 Arena station. However, there are services departing from Cleethorpes and arriving at North Greenwich station via Doncaster, King's Cross St. Pancras station and London Bridge station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 23m.
The distance between Cleethorpes and The O2 Arena is 216 miles. The road distance is 173.7 miles.
The best way to get from Cleethorpes to The O2 Arena without a car is to train which takes 3h 23m and costs £30 - £140.
It takes approximately 3h 23m to get from Cleethorpes to The O2 Arena, including transfers.
Cleethorpes to The O2 Arena train services, operated by TransPennine Express, depart from Cleethorpes station.
The best way to get from Cleethorpes to The O2 Arena is to train which takes 3h 23m and costs £30 - £140. Alternatively, you can bus, which costs £28 - £60 and takes 7h 33m, you could also fly, which costs £150 - £950 and takes 6h 33m.
Cleethorpes to The O2 Arena train services, operated by TransPennine Express, arrive at Doncaster station.
Yes, the driving distance between Cleethorpes to The O2 Arena is 174 miles. It takes approximately 3h 19m to drive from Cleethorpes to The O2 Arena.
